### Tragic Collision in the Adriatic Sea
On Sunday, June 14, a distressing maritime incident unfolded in the Adriatic Sea, resulting in the tragic loss of life. A collision occurred between a French-flagged sailboat and a catamaran, known as the Krilo Eclipse, near the tourist islands of Brač and Šolta. Initially, three individuals were confirmed dead, and a fourth was reported missing.
### Discovery of the Fourth Victim
The search efforts took a morbid turn when authorities announced that the body of the fourth victim had been located within the submerged wreckage of the sailboat. A Croatian port official revealed that the victim’s body was found at a depth exceeding 50 meters, highlighting the challenges faced by rescue teams. Zeljko Kustera, the Split port captain, confirmed the recovery efforts, but did not provide a timeline for the operation to refloat the sailboat and retrieve the body.
### What Happened
The catastrophic event involved a catamaran carrying over 100 passengers, in addition to a French-flagged sailboat with eight Czech nationals onboard. The incident resulted in immediate casualties: while four passengers were rescued, three succumbed to the collision’s impact, and the fate of the fourth remained uncertain for over 24 hours.
### Injuries Reported
Aside from the fatalities, the incident left multiple individuals injured. According to reports from the Split hospital, three Czech nationals suffered minor injuries, while one passenger sustained serious spinal injuries, raising concerns about their long-term health.
